Many tourists would not consider the Uinta County Courthouse as a "Thing To Do." However, since my goal is to visit every one of the 3,242 counties in the United States, I often take the time to look up the local courthouse in county seat towns I visit and take a photo. Some other county collectors take a picture of themselves in front of the courthouse to prove they were there. Personally, I don't want 3,141 pictures of my smiling mug, and I have nothing to prove to anyone but myself. I still always find the courthouse interesting - wheather it be a simple structure, a magnificant work of architecture, or something in between, like the courthouse here in Uinta County Courthouse here in Evanston.
On the day I visited the Uinta County Courthouse I passed the 87% mark in my county quest.

During my recent overnight stay in Evanston, Wyoming, I was in the mood for Chinese food and found the Dragon Wall Restaurant in a strip mall. This was a typical all-you-can-eat chinese buffet with average offerings.
My meal was tasty and satisfying, however, my table had a sticky residue from a previous diner and the entire place could have used some cleaning. From the looks of other folks eating there it seemed to be a popular spot with some of the locals.
The price was right at $8.45 for dinner. Lunch is a couple of dollars less. Fountain drinks are included in that price.

This is a great restaurant with the worst service in history. ask any customer who comes in and i do mean ANY CUSTOMER. I live in this town and frequent this eatery often as the food is very good.
the problem is that the owner runs the entire restaurant by herself and refuses to let anyone help her do anything. when dining in, be prepared to wait 25 minutes after ordering for something as simple as soup and eggroll. the main course often takes an hour or even longer and thats when the restaurant is not full. if you order take out, be prepared to wait 45 minutes for it to be available for pick up and when you get there, there is always a long line of people waiting because your order is not ready. the locals in this town love the food here but we all are disgusted with the long wait times.

Favorite thing: Evanston, situated at an elevation of 7,000 feet above sea level, is scenic, high, dry country. The town boasts 300 days of sunshine per year. It is surrounded by arid plains with nearby Rocky Mountain peaks which remain snow covered most of the year. Summers are generally pleasant with balmy days and cool nights. Winters are long and cold. This is a great place for those who enjoy outdoor activities and winter sports.
